Re: Abdulrasheed Bawa: How Nigeria Can End Corruption by awoluyi(m): 4:16am On Jul 09, 2021 |
It is unfortunate that corruption has been limited to financial crimes in Nigeria. Until the word corruption is defined in it's broader sense and tackled from the base, no efforts that are put into reducing it dramatically will yield any appreciable result. Corruption is moral breakdown of which financial crime is just one of it's manifestations. Unmerited promotion of a worker above his colleagues is corruption. Any form of abuse is corruption. Until we improve on our moral uprightness in Nigeria, the songs will remain the same. 6 Likes |
